Engine Design & Release Engineer
Segula Technologies • xico, Mexico
Role Description
Employment Type: Full-Time / Permanent
Position Overview
We are seeking an experienced Design Release Engineer (DRE) specializing in Powertrain Systems to lead the lifecycle management of critical engine components (including blocks, heads, valvetrain, cooling, or structural mounts) from initial concept through to final vehicle production.
The ideal candidate will serve as the central technical authority for their assigned components, balancing technical design rigor with cross-functional project management.
Core Responsibilities
Lifecycle & Release Management: Own and maintain the component Bill of Materials (BOM). Initiate, track, and execute Engineering Change Notices (ECNs) using corporate PLM systems (Teamcenter, Windchill, or equivalent).
Design & Packaging: Collaborate closely with CAD designers to optimize packaging, ensure clearance, and conduct Digital Mock-Up (DMU) reviews using NX or CATIA.
Supplier Development: Act as the primary technical in...